The Twelve Caesars
Suetonius
As private secretary to the Emperor Hadrian, Suetonius gained access to the imperial archives & used them along with eye-witness accounts to produce one of the most colorful biographical works in history. The Twelve Caesars chronicles the public careers & private lives of the men who wielded absolute power over Rome, from the foundation of the empire under Julius Caesar & Augustus, to the decline into depravity & civil war under Nero, & the recovery that came with his successors. A masterpiece of anecdote, wry observation & detailed physical description, The Twelve Caesars presents a gallery of vividly drawn & all too human individuals.
